Princess Margaret Hospital, Phase I, Swindon, Wiltshire: the raised terrace between the Pathology, on the left, and Physical Medicine, on the right, departments

RIBA Ref No RIBA56446
Architect/DesignerLlewelyn-Davies, Richard, Baron (1912-1981)
Powell & Moya
Artist/PhotographerPantlin, John (1917-2003)
CountryUK: England
CitySwindon
Subject Date1960
Image Date1960
ViewExterior
StyleModern Movement
MediumPhotoprint
Library ReferenceAP414/164 (Pantlin 5699/25)
OrientationPortrait
Colour InfoBlack and white
CreditArchitectural Press Archive / RIBA Collections
SubjectChimneys ; Hard landscaping ; Hospitals ; Terraces ; Garden furniture
NOTES: This was the first major hospital building to be completed and occupied in England since World War II.
